Legacy of Excellence

From its inception in 1997, Excellent Facets has delivered top-quality natural diamonds to the most discerning jewelry and timepiece maisons, ensuring every stone meets the highest standards of brilliance and beauty. We have an unwavering commitment to excellence, proven by industry-leading quality standards, near-zero order rejection rates, and unfailing delivery times. We are led by President Deepak Sheth, whose journey began in the United States in 1985, and have strategically located offices in New York and Genève, poising us to serve our global clientele.

Our product lines include:

  • Natural round brilliant melee diamonds (0.70mm to 3.80mm / D to I colors / VS+ clarity / tracked to mine of origin)
  • Single cut diamonds (0.90mm to 1.70mm / D to G colors / VVS+ clarity / tracked to mine of origin)
  • Natural fancy color diamonds (0.70mm to 2.50mm / Fancy to Fancy Vivid in Pink and Yellow Colors)
  • Important fancy color GIA certified diamonds (0.18ct to ~7ct / Fancy to Fancy Vivid / Pink, Orange, Blue, Red)

Sustainable Sourcing, Social Compliance and Innovation

Excellent Facets has always prioritized ethical sourcing, social compliance and sustainability. Becoming a Rio Tinto Select Diamantaire in 2003 marked the beginning of a journey towards a fully traceable mine-to-market supply chain. This commitment was further reinforced in 2009, with the company’s entry into the fancy color diamond business, starting with pink diamonds from Australia’s Argyle Mine. Today, Excellent Facets holds a large inventory of these rare and beautiful stones.

To ensure ethical sourcing practices, all of Excellent Facets’ white diamonds are accompanied by their mine of origin, which is disclosed and uploaded to iTraceiT, a blockchain-based and tamper-proof traceability solution. Furthermore, our India-based manufacturing facility undergoes regular audits for social compliance.

In 2009, the company joined the Responsible Jewellery Council, emphasizing its dedication to responsible practices. This commitment was highlighted in 2016 when Excellent Facets acquired one of North America’s most significant diamonds: the 187.7 carat Diavik Foxfire, which was North America’s largest mined rough diamond at the time and was showcased at the Smithsonian Institute next to the world renowned Hope Diamond.

In 2023, Excellent Facets joined the Watch and Jewellery Initiative 2030, co-founded by Cartier and Kering, which accelerates positive impact in the areas of building climate resilience, preserving resources, and fostering inclusiveness.

In 2024, Excellent Facets joined Originalluxury.

Embracing the Future

In 2023, Deepak’s son, Amay Sheth, joined the family business, bringing with him a passion for sustainability and a vision for the future. Under his leadership, Excellent Facets audited its emissions and invested in renewable energy projects, achieving carbon neutrality certification for the year 2023.

The company’s expansion continued in 2024 with the opening of its Switzerland office, marking the first of many new locations to provide exceptional service to its customers.
